Output 25095b699a06255806fd3dc33a3dcefd56f0e2670df61e2ef6b43514254fc774:1

value
1853156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4200d3c74eb9f66666b739d25dd24736f412ba2b OP_EQUAL
address
37i1WgbrFdSA6tB2cvZsKz7pcF3ZprBoJH
transaction
25095b699a06255806fd3dc33a3dcefd56f0e2670df61e2ef6b43514254fc774
spent
true